[TOP STORY] Fuel supply stable for now, but risks loom for SA

from Moneyweb@Midday · host Jeremy Maggs

‘Based on the orders that have been placed and the ships that are already on the way, we should be able to supply fuel until the latter part of April,’ says Jacob Mbele, Director-General at the Department of Mineral and Petroleum Resources. Moneyweb

‘Based on the orders that have been placed and the ships that are already on the way, we should be able to supply fuel until the latter part of April,’ says Jacob Mbele, Director-General at the Department of Mineral and Petroleum Resources.
